Hair Growth Supplements vs. Prescription Treatments

The honest answer: it depends on the cause of your hair loss.


When Supplements Can Help

If your hair loss is due to nutritional deficiencies, supplements can genuinely work:

  • Nutrafol – Well-researched, addresses stress hormones, inflammation, and nutrient gaps. Has clinical studies behind it.
  • Viviscal – Long-standing brand with decent clinical evidence, especially for thinning due to poor nutrition
  • Biotin (standalone) – Only helps if you're actually deficient, which many people aren't

When You Likely Need Prescription Treatment

For genetic hair loss (androgenetic alopecia), supplements rarely stop progression. You'd want:

  • Minoxidil (Rogaine) – Available OTC, but prescription-strength oral versions work better
  • Finasteride/Dutasteride – Prescription only, most effective for male pattern baldness

My Recommendation

  1. See a dermatologist first to identify the actual cause
  2. If it's genetic, go straight to prescription options
  3. If it's stress/nutrition-related, try Nutrafol while addressing the root cause

Supplements won't hurt, but don't let them delay effective treatment if you're experiencing significant loss.
